Overview

This volume covers board decisions and orders issued from September 28, 2012, Through July July16, 2013. A few examples of cases in this work include: Local 471, Rochester Regional Joint Board, Workers United (Sodexo, Inc.) and Sharron Rodrigue and Tina Mayotte. Little River Band of Ottawa Indians Tribal Government and Local 406, International Brotherhood of Teamsters. First Student, Inc. and Oregon School Employees Association. Bread of Life, LLC d/b/a Panera Bread and Local 70, Bakery, Confectionery, Tobacco Workers and Grain Millers International Union (BCTGM), AFL-CIO, CLC. Walt Disney World Co. and United Food and Commercial Workers Union, Local 1625. The U.S. Government Publishing Office (GPO) is the Federal Government's official, digital, secure resource for producing, procuring, cataloging, indexing, authenticating, disseminating, and preserving the official information products of the U.S. Government. The GPO is responsible for the production and distribution of information products and services for all three branches of the Federal Government, including U.S. passports for the Department of State as well as the official publications of Congress, the White House, and other Federal agencies
